SLOW COOKER BBQ VENISON SANDWICHES
This shredded barbecue venison will give any shredded pork a run for its money! It is exquisitely tender and flavorful, and the use of the sweet barbecue sauce perfectly complements the flavor of the venison.
Provided by jsp1073
Categories Venison Recipes
Time 21m
Yield 16
Number Of Ingredients 8
Steps:
- Mix onion, garlic powder, salt, and pepper together in a small bowl.
- Use a knife to cut small scores on both sides of venison roast, then tenderize all over with a blade-style meat tenderizer. Rub spice mixture all over roast.
- Pour water into a slow cooker and set temperature to High. Place roast in the center of the slow cooker; it's okay if some of the spice mixture comes loose in the water. Cover and cook until you can easily pull the roast in half using a knife and fork, about 3 hours.
- Drizzle 1/4 cup barbecue sauce over roast. Continue to cook on High until venison is tender and can be easily pulled apart with a fork, 3 to 3 1/2 more hours.
- Turn slow cooker to Warm. Remove excess water. Shred roast using a knife and fork.
- Return meat to the slow cooker and stir in the remaining barbecue sauce.
- Serve shredded meat and sauce on rolls.

Tips:
- Use fresh or frozen meatballs. If using frozen meatballs, thaw them completely before cooking.
- Choose a good quality barbecue sauce. The sauce is what will give your sandwiches their flavor, so don't skimp on it.
- Cook the meatballs on low heat. This will help them to stay moist and tender.
- Serve the sandwiches on soft, fluffy buns. You can use store-bought buns or make your own.
- Add your favorite toppings. Some popular toppings for BBQ meatball sandwiches include cheese, lettuce, tomato, and onion.
